10 лет назад 10 декабря 2008 в 13:23 58

Знакомство с обновленным дистрибутивом

Сергей Яремчук

grinder@ua.fm, tux.in.ua

ОСЕНЬ – ТРАДИЦИОННАЯ ПОРА СБОРА УРОЖАЯ ДЛЯ ПОКЛОННИКОВ СВОБОДНЫХ СИСТЕМ. В ЭТО ВРЕМЯ ОБНОВЛЯЮТСЯ ПРАКТИЧЕСКИ ВСЕ ПОПУЛЯРНЫЕ ДИСТРИБУТИВЫ. ЭТО И UBUNTU 8.10, И OPENSUSE 11.1, И FEDORA 10, И ПОДЗАДЕРЖАВШИЙСЯ, НО НЕ МЕНЕЕ ОЖИДАЕМЫЙ DEBIAN 5 “LENNY”. НО ПЕРВЫМ НА СУД ПОЛЬЗОВАТЕЛЕЙ БЫЛ ПРЕДСТАВЛЕН MANDRIVA 2009. ДАЖЕ БЕГЛОГО ВЗГЛЯДА НА НОВИНКУ ДОСТАТОЧНО, ЧТОБЫ ПОНЯТЬ – ПРОСТОЙ СМЕНОЙ ОБОЕВ ЗДЕСЬ НЕ ОБОШЛОСЬ.

ТАКИЕ РАЗНЫЕ МАНДРИВЫ

В отличие от некоторых других дистрибутивов Mandriva изначально ориентирован на десктопное применение. Да, есть серверная версия, но чтобы ее получить, нужно заплатить, и она четко отделена от вариантов, описываемых в статье. Собственно, и история Mandriva началась с попытки сделать Linux простым в использовании, в том числе за счет улучшенной локализации. Именно по этому пути все время идут разработчики и именно поэтому он любим многими пользователями – как новичками, так и теми, кто считает, что в Linux нужно работать, а не постоянно что-то настраивать.

Дистрибутив доступен в нескольких версиях, поэтому прежде чем перейти к знакомству, разберемся с поставкой. На заглавной странице mandriva.ru доступна информация о трех версиях Mandriva: One, Power Pack и Flash. На самом деле их четыре, на серверах для закачки предложен еще вариант Free.

Однодисковый One распространяется свободно (бесплатно) и умеет работать прямо с привода без установки на жесткий диск, хотя при необходимости установить его можно из рабочей среды. Выполнен One в виде LiveCD. Такой вариант наиболее удобен для знакомства с Mandriva и Linux вообще. Незаменим One и при тестировании оборудования на совместимость с системой. В поставку включено большое количество драйверов, как свободных, так и с проприетарной (закрытой) лицензией. Поэтому 3D-ускорение поддерживается сразу после установки. Относительно небольшое количество доступных программ (обычно одна программа на одну задачу), ориентированных практически на все варианты применения настольной системы, не сбивает с толку новичков. В случае необходимости недостающее легко можно установить при помощи менеджера пакетов. Для закачки предложено два варианта One: с Рабочими столами KDE 4.1.2 и GNOME 2.24. Ветка 3.5.х по умолчанию не предлагается ни в одном из вариантов, хотя сторонники могут найти ее в репозитарии пакетов (находится в /contrib). Платформа для One только i386 (точнее, i586).

Количество возможных языков интерфейса сегодня составляет уже несколько десятков, а значит, требуется немало места на диске – на один CD все не поместить. Во многих дистрибутивах эту проблему решили очень просто – оставили только английский интерфейс (иногда плюс один-два популярных), остальное пользователь доустанавливает самостоятельно. Это неудобно при изучении, хотя всевозможные национальные сборки вроде RUbuntu – русифицированного варианта Ubuntu – отчасти решают проблему. Но Mandriva издавна славилась своей дружелюбностью к пользователю, поэтому это не ее путь. Разработчики пошли немного дальше своих коллег из Canonical Ltd, Novell и так далее. Вместо того чтобы заставлять пользователя доустанавливать пакеты с недостающими локализациями, они просто предложили несколько вариантов дистрибутива с наиболее популярными вариантами. Это очень хорошо, но при загрузке необходимо быть внимательным, чтобы выбрать нужный образ. Для русского интерфейса скачиваем образ, отмеченный как “int”, на остальные варианты (“afro-asia”, “jp-zh” и т. д.) внимания не обращаем (узнать поддерживаемые языки можно, прочитав файл с окончанием lang). После установки дистрибутива язык интерфейса можно легко изменить.

Версия Free также может быть свободно загружена с сайта проекта и использоваться бесплатно, но имеет некоторые отличия от One. Главное – Free является традиционным вариантом, то есть для работы потребуется установка на жесткий диск. Другое отличие – здесь не содержится коммерческое ПО. Поэтому такой вариант подойдет более опытным пользователям, которые немного ориентируются в Linux и представляют процесс установки и последующей доводки системы. Но это не значит, что он в чем-то проигрывает предыдущей версии. В некоторых странах существуют разного рода ограничения по поводу нарушения различных патентов (например, кодек MP3). Отсутствие закрытого ПО как раз и призвано оградить пользователей от возможного преследования. Версия Free распространяется на одном DVD или двух CD-дисках (для установки достаточно CD1). Но в отличие от One доступны версии как для 32-, так и 64-битных систем. Есть еще один вариант CD-диска – “dual-arch”, при установке с которого будет подобрана оптимальная архитектура для будущей системы. В этом случае будет установлен только минимальный набор программ.

Mandriva Flash представляет собой предустановленный на 4-гигабайтную USB-флэшку дистрибутив. Пользователь может загрузиться с нее и работать, как в обычной системе. Платная версия Mandriva Power Pack является элитным вариантом дистрибутива и кроме обычного набора программ содержит закрытые драйверы для видеокарт и других устройств, мультимедиакодеки и коммерческое ПО (LinDVD, 03 Spaces и прочее).

Мы же в дальнейшем будем говорить о One в KDE 4 варианте (mandriva-one-2009-KDE4-int-cdrom-i586.iso) как наиболее популярном.

ЗАГРУЖАЕМСЯ В ONE

Требования к системе: процессор с частотой 1 ГГц и ОЗУ минимум 256 Мб. Хотя для комфортной работы в KDE 4 лучше иметь 512 Мб. Ядро изначально поддерживает многоядерность, поэтому SMP-процессор лишним не будет. В предыдущих релизах Mandriva ядро kernel-desktop586 не поддерживало ОЗУ больше 1 Гб (хотя kernel-desktop уже работало с 4 Гб ОЗУ), теперь это ограничение снято. Ядро kernel-laptop по причине того, что отличия от основного desktop-варианта минимальны, убрано. Все эти и многие другие нововведения будут вызывать меньше вопросов со стороны новичков. Новая Mandriva поддерживает все видеокарты от NVIDIA вплоть до линейки GeForce GTX 2xx и ATI до Radeon HD 4870 (проприетарный или свободный драйвер). Добавлена поддержка и других устройств.

Загрузочное меню по составу не изменилось: по F1 получаем короткую справку, по F2 выбираем язык, нажав F3, получаем возможность указать разрешение экрана, а F4 отвечает за дополнительные параметры, передаваемые ядру. Вместо синего цвета, которым баловали пользователя два последних релиза, теперь черные обои с эффектами прозрачности – смотрятся весьма стильно.

Предварительная настройка системы при первом запуске практически не претерпела особых изменений: указываем язык, принимаем лицензионное соглашение (почему-то опять на английском), выбираем часовой пояс и настраиваем время. При необходимости можно указать автоматическое обновление времени через один из выбранных серверов точного времени (NTP). Программа сама предлагает раскладку клавиатуры на основании выбранного языка, при необходимости его можно сменить вместе с комбинацией для переключения.

Вот, собственно, и все. Через некоторое время увидим Рабочий стол с KDE 4.

РАБОЧИЙ СТОЛ

Mandriva 2009 – это первый дистрибутив, вышедший с вполне рабочим KDE 4. Все ранние попытки вроде Fedora 9 и openSUSE 11.0 вызывали лишь одно желание – быстрее удалить эту глючную среду. Здесь же новый KDE предстал именно в том виде, который задумывался разработчиками. Что, в общем-то, и не удивляет, так как еще при анонсе KDE 4 было известно, что “настоящей” четверкой будет именно версия 4.1. За все время тестирования KDE в Mandriva 2009 ни разу не завис, а это значит, что сторонникам этой среды уже можно потихоньку мигрировать со старой версии.

В качестве темы оформления Рабочего стола использована Aya. Она показалась несколько более приятной, чем штатный Oxygen. При желании можно поэкспериментировать с другими темами, вызвав окно настройки Рабочего стола из контекстного меню. В поставке имеется еще шесть тем, остальные можно получить по ссылке “Новая тема”. В дистрибутив включен композитный менеджер Compiz 0.7.8, поэтому если поддерживается 3D-ускорение, можно полюбоваться трехмерным Рабочим столом.

Неплохо смотрится экранная заставка, показывающая снимки природы. Во многих дистрибутивах разработчики не утруждают себя настройкой такой мелочи.

Поначалу несколько непривычны три ярлыка, размещенные на полупрозрачном плазмоиде (так называются виджеты в KDE 4). В правом верхнем углу находится меню, в котором можно выбрать и добавить на Рабочий стол еще несколько плазмоидов. Из всего списка (всего 34) полезными показались: монитор заданий KGet, Notes – редактор заметок, Show Dashboard – позволяет быстро очистить Рабочий стол, в том числе убрать и нижнюю панель. Эффектно смотрится Now Playing, показывающий данные о проигрываемой композиции. Тем, кто следит за сообщениями в Twitter microblog, будет полезен одноименный плазмоид. Кроме этого есть пара игр и несколько вариантов часов. Интересен плазмоид Lancelot launcher, предназначенный для запуска приложений и являющий собой некую смесь стартового меню Kickoff и Katapult. Кроме этого он обеспечивает быстрый доступ к документам, находящимся в домашнем каталоге пользователя, выводит список последних документов и программ. Им вполне можно заменить Mandriva Launcher menu.

Само меню запуска приложений выполнено в традиционном стиле, его легко изменить на Kickoff, который считается стандартным в KDE 4.

Приложения, разбросанные по нескольким меню, подобраны со вкусом и подойдут для большинства случаев. Использование файловой системы SquashFS позволило уместить на диск достаточно большое их количество.

Здесь, например, находим OpenOffice.org 3.0, анонсированный буквально за неделю до выхода дистрибутива. Доступны все основные компоненты – Writer, Calc, Draw, Impress и Base. Даже в LiveCD-режиме OO запускается заметно быстрее своего предшественника. Интерфейс OO, как и остальных приложений, локализован, в поставке имеются словари для проверки орфографии. На смену KPDF и KGhostScript пришел Okular, который умеет открывать документы во многих форматах – PDF, FictionBook, ODT, CHM, DjVu, Comic Book и некоторых других. Благодаря модульной структуре его можно научить открывать любой другой формат документов.

В системе нашлось место сразу двум веб-браузерам – Konqueror и Firefox 3.0.3. Последний содержит несколько плагинов, обеспечивающих поддержку Flash и видео в некоторых форматах. Собственно говоря, наибольшее количество приложений содержится именно во вкладке “Интернет”. Здесь и почтовый клиент KMail, агрегатор RSS-потоков Akregator, Kopete и многие другие.

Кроме видеопроигрывателя Totem в списке программ присутствует и Dragon Player, разработчики которого исповедуют минимализм. Наличие только функции проигрывания видео, возможно, кому-то тоже придется по душе. В качестве аудиопроигрывателя предложен проверенный временем Amarok версии 2.0-svn, портированный под Qt 4. Плазмоиды можно встраивать прямо в основное окно Amarok, поэтому теперь здесь выводится текст композиции или обложка альбома.

Файлы в большинстве популярных форматов воспроизводятся “из коробки”. Если при воспроизведении обнаруживается, что нужного кодека в системе нет (например, XviD или WMA), он будет установлен приложением автоматически. Кроме того, Codeina позволяет узнать, какие кодеки имеются, и установить при необходимости недостающие.

Пакетный менеджер “Управление программами” при первом запуске предлагает добавить дополнительные репозитарии в список. В дальнейшем приложения устанавливаются буквально одним щелчком мышки.

НАСТРОЙКА

Дистрибутив Mandriva всегда отличали удобные и простые инструменты настройки, собственно, поэтому он любим новичками. Приятно, что Mandriva 2009 не стала исключением из правил.

Хотя утилит настройки системы коснулись некоторые изменения. Под ярлыком “Настройка Рабочего стола” скрывается программа “Системные параметры” (System Settings), которая давно известна пользователям Ubuntu, она заменила в KDE 4 давно не развивавшийся KControl (Центр Управления KDE). Из новых пунктов следует отметить меню настройки фреймворка Solid, отвечающего в KDE 4 за интеграцию оборудования. В данный момент здесь находится меню управления HAL, NetworkManager и BlueZ. В пункте Desktop Search скрывается система локального поиска Strigi и семантический десктоп NEPOMUK.

Несколько переработан “Центр управления Mandriva Linux”, представляющий единый интерфейс для большинства системных настроек. Все настройки распределены по модулям, понятны и логичны. Так, чтобы просмотреть список оборудования, достаточно перейти во вкладку “Оборудование” и нажать ссылку “Поиск оборудования”. В итоге получим информацию не только о найденных устройствах, но также и об используемых драйверах с возможностью тонкой настройки их параметров. Реализованы функции родительского контроля, позволяющие блокировать доступ к некоторым сетевым ресурсам и ограничить время работы на компьютере, имеется импорт настроек Windows и многое другое.

Осталось добавить, что найденные на жестком диске разделы автоматически монтируются в режиме чтение-запись, нет проблем и при работе с NTFS. Подключенная флэшка или цифровой фотоаппарат подхватываются автоматически, ярлык выводится на Рабочий стол.

Итак, Mandriva, первой представившая свой новый релиз со стабильно работающим KDE 4, вполне может набрать баллов за то время, пока другие решения еще только готовятся к выпуску. Логичность настроек и стабильность в работе понравится не только новичкам, но и пользователям со стажем, которые хотят получить рабочую систему в минимальное время.

УСТАНОВКА ДИСТРИБУТИВА НА ЖЕСТКИЙ ДИСК

Программа установки варианта One на жесткий диск по сравнению с предыдущими версиями изменений практически не претерпела, а сам процесс не вызывает трудностей. Мастер разметки диска, наверное, самый простой и понятный среди прочих дистрибутивов. Поддерживается изменение размера NTFS-разделов, поэтому подготавливать диск можно прямо в LiveCD-режиме, без привлечения сторонних утилит. В ходе установки анализируется текущая конфигурация системы, и пользователю выдаются понятные рекомендации. Скрипт удалит неиспользуемые модули.

Все системы, которые будут обнаружены на жестком диске, автоматически добавляются в меню GRUB. Учитывая, что в One все файлы запакованы в один большой SquashFS архив, который просто распаковывается на диск, весь процесс на мощных системах занимает минут десять. После перезагрузки будут запрошены локальные настройки и создана учетная запись для повседневной работы.

Кунштюки:

Mandriva Linux 2009 включает следующие версии основных компонентов: ядро Linux 2.6.27, KDE 4.1.2 (3.5.10 в репозитарии /contrib), GNOME 2.24, X.org 7.3, Compiz 0.7.8, Mozilla Firefox 3, OpenOffice.org 3.

В октябре 2007 года Mandriva Linux был признан “Продуктом Года” в номинации Linux-решения на выставке Softool.

Список всех известных плазмоидов с краткой информацией по их функциям можно найти по адресу techbase.kde.org/Projects/Plasma/Plasmoids.

Если установлен KDE3, то при обновлении Mandriva с предыдущих версий он будет заменен на KDE4, при этом персональные настройки будут утеряны.